Was this perhaps inserted from a pre 2006 drawing, block or xref? It looks like the insunits bug again to me. I just started using 2006 for production and am fighting similar things whenever I start up, insert or xref any older file. I am hearing the preferred solution is to set all of the variables to "2" and most problems will go away UNLESS you use LDT 2006 which will kindly reset the values every time you insert something.
Here is a quote from the latest suggestion in this topic from the Autodesk LDT Newsgroup:
" . . . setting INSUNITS=2, INSUNITSDEFSOURCE=2, and INSUNITSDEFTARGET=2 and I've gotten decent results. When all 3 variables are set to 2, some older symbols still come in improperly scaled (by a factor of 12), but almost all of the xrefs are working fine . . . "
